Steve, Wifey and I go to the warm clims every year for a week. I have been to the sun coast, just south of Cancun and cast surface lures for barracuda and jig for an assortment of unknown fish. I've been on both sides of Mexico and the best and cheapest fishing I have found is on the Pacific side. A little known place called Huatulco. Yellow fin tuna up to 300#s, mahi mahi to 50#s and a few rooster fish. This is one unbelievable fishery with acres of baitfish getting ripped by huge schools of tuna (the average is maybe 15#s). Last time I was there it was all trolling for $10 a pole per hour. I also take my own spinning stuff and wade the shore. Surface lures like a super spook, woodchopper, or large skitterpop works for me. I've always wanted to cast for the tuna but a 30#er would strip the line without turning back. I have never been to Ixtapa or Mazatlan but I hear that is also fun. Puerto Vuarta was unimpressive to me. Huatulco is not commercialized and some good deals. The best all-inclusive there is the Gala resort. Its very hot there, but, no muskies. [:sun:] [:bigsmile:]
